What is a Flat Washer?


A flat washer is a thin, circular disk with a hole in the center, designed to be placed between a fastener (such as a bolt or screw) and a surface. The primary purpose of a flat washer is to distribute the load of the fastener over a larger area, thereby preventing damage to the material being fastened. Furthermore, they can act as a spacer, reduce friction, and help prevent loosening due to vibration.


Types of Flat Washers


Flat washers come in various shapes, sizes, and materials, each suited for specific applications. The most common types include


1. Standard Flat Washers These are the most basic type, typically made of steel, stainless steel, or plastic, used in a wide array of applications.


2. Lock Washers Though primarily designed to prevent loosening under vibration, some lock washers can also function as flat washers.


3. Fender Washers Featuring a larger outer diameter, fender washers are used to cover larger holes or provide more surface area to distribute the load.


4. Belleville Washers These are conical-shaped washers that can provide spring-like tension, often used in applications where a controlled preload is necessary.


5. Rubber Washers Made from rubber or other elastomeric materials, these washers are often employed in plumbing applications to create a watertight seal.


Materials Used in Flat Washers


The choice of material for flat washers greatly influences their performance and suitability for specific applications. Common materials include


- Steel Offers high strength and is often coated with zinc for corrosion resistance.


- Stainless Steel Resistant to rust and corrosion, making it ideal for outdoor or marine applications.


- Plastic Lightweight and non-corrosive, suitable for electrical applications and settings where magnetic interference needs to be minimized.

- Brass Offers good corrosion resistance and is often used in plumbing and electrical applications due to its conductivity.

Selecting the Right Flat Washer


When selecting flat washers, several factors must be considered


1. Load Requirements The size and thickness of the washer should match the load it needs to support.


2. Material Compatibility Ensure the washer material is compatible with both the fastener and the surfaces being joined to avoid galvanic corrosion.


3. Environment Consider exposure to moisture, chemicals, or extreme temperatures when choosing material.


4. Size The inner diameter should fit snugly around the fastener, while the outer diameter should be appropriate for load distribution.


5. Standards Check for industry standards (such as ANSI, ISO) to ensure the washers meet necessary performance specifications.
